Abstract
The goal of the study is to research Moscow urban legends as a source of studying historical memory and Moscow citizens’ mythological vision. The source of the research are the legends: • collected by the researcher within 2000—2017; • collected by folklore researchers 1938—2017; • from Moscow history studies; • the Mass media; • from the Literature. The total number of the texts is 428. The texts differ in structure and theme; they are about different historic figures and cover different historical periods. All the legend s are structured and represented in www.urbanlegends.ru. Every legend is characterized by following features: lack of author, reproduction frequency and rarity. Supposed to have been verified the legends, however, can hardly be referred to as historical facts. Nevertheless, it is a unique source for historical memory study.
